国产精品成av人在线观看片-国产精品成久久久久三级-国产精品成久久久久三级四虎-国产精品成久久久久三级无码-国产精品成年片在线观看-国产精品成人

登錄注冊
新聞 資訊 金融 知識 財經(jīng) 理財 科技 金融 經(jīng)濟 產(chǎn)品 系統(tǒng) 連接 科技 聚焦 欄目首頁
首頁 > 新聞 > 熱點 > > 正文

吃下 GuanceDB 狗糧后,觀測云查詢性能提升超 30 倍!

2023-05-08 13:24:25來源:實況網(wǎng)

(本文作者:觀測云資深系統(tǒng)開發(fā)工程師 熊豹)

2023 年 4 月 23 日,觀測云正式發(fā)布自研時序數(shù)據(jù)庫 GuanceDB,并在當天應用到了觀測云所有 SaaS 節(jié)點的底座。此次升級性能提升的效果立竿見影,對比之前使用 InfluxDB 的環(huán)境資源占用大幅降低、查詢性能顯著提升,我們成功地吃上了自己的狗糧。

我們也深知 talk is cheap show me the benchmark 的道理,這里發(fā)布我們在近期完成的 GuanceDB 性能壓測報告。

壓測方案說明

本次測試的目標是對比 GuanceDB、InfluxDB 和某知名開源時序數(shù)據(jù)庫(簡稱 xxDB)在相同的寫入負載和查詢條件下的性能表現(xiàn)及資源占用情況。

關于測試工具:

我們對比 tsbs、prometheus-benchmark 兩種時序數(shù)據(jù)庫的壓測方案。

其中 prometheus-benchmark 構造了更偏真實環(huán)境的持續(xù)寫入負載,指標數(shù)值的變化也更真實,所以我們主要參考 prometheus-benchmark 來構造本次測試。

原 prometheus-benchmark 方案中使用了 vmagent 來抓取和寫入指標,但我們今天測試的 3 種數(shù)據(jù)庫對 Prometheus 寫入?yún)f(xié)議支持力度不一,沒法一起比較。所以我們對 vmagent 進行了一些改造,讓其支持了 InfluxDB 的行寫入?yún)f(xié)議。

本次測試的最終方案如下:

1.部署的一個單機的 node-exporter ,其暴露宿主機的 1383 個真實指標

2.部署 Nginx 反代并緩存 node-exporter 結果 1s,降低頻繁請求的壓力

3.調整 agent 的抓取配置,模擬生成不同的 node-exporter 實例數(shù)以生成不同的寫入負載

4.agent 以相同的請求大小、頻率將數(shù)據(jù)同時以 influx 協(xié)議 http 接口寫入三種時序數(shù)據(jù)庫

軟件版本:

1.GuanceDB: v1.0.0

2.InfluxDB: v1.8.10

3.xxDB

主機配置:

1.壓測機:1 臺阿里云 ecs.g7.16xlarge 云主機:64 core,128 GB RAM

2.存儲集群:3 臺阿里云 ecs.g7.4xlarge 云主機:16 core,64 GB RAM,200 GB PL1 類型 ESSD

部署方式:

因為 InfluxDB 的開源版本不支持集群模式,所以我們也將分兩組進行測試。一組是 InfluxDB 與 GuanceDB、xxDB 的單機版本對比,另一組是 GuanceDB 與 xxDB 的集群模式進行對比,集群模式都使用 3 個存儲節(jié)點。

參數(shù)優(yōu)化:

GuanceDB 對大部分場景都做了自動調優(yōu),所以我們不用手動調整配置。

InfluxDB 默認對高基數(shù)場景做了一些保護,我們調整 max-series-per-database = 0 放開了限制,cache-max-memory-size 增大到了 10g,并且開啟 tsi1 索引。

xxDB 我們也參考文檔進行了針對性的調優(yōu)。

至此完成所有配置,開始測試。

寫入測試

●單機組

本組測試進行的測試輪次比較多,這里我們挑選某一輪展示詳細監(jiān)控截圖。

在此輪測試中,我們虛擬了 344 個 node-exporter 實例,生成大約 50w 條活躍時間線,5s 抓取一次,時序點寫入 QPS 10w。

GuanceDB 資源開銷:CPU 占用率 2%,內存占用約 3 GB。

InfluxDB 資源開銷:CPU 占用率 16%,內存占用約 7.4 GB。

xxDB 資源開銷:CPU 占用率 61%,內存占用 9 GB。

匯總結果表格如下:

完成了限定性能的測試場景后,我們很好奇要多大的壓力才能將各臺數(shù)據(jù)庫主機的資源打滿,尤其對 GuanceDB,響應 10w 寫入 QPS 僅僅花費了 2% 的 CPU 開銷,它的性能上限在哪里?隨即我們開始加大 QPS,當各臺主機的 CPU,內存和磁盤若有一項被打滿時,即被認為到達瓶頸。

實際測試結果都是主機的 CPU 先被打滿,此時內存占用和磁盤寫入帶寬都還有余量,所以我們就以 CPU 利用率為瓶頸指標畫出以下對比圖:

在單機場景下,當 CPU 達到滿載時,xxDB 的寫入 QPS 約 15w,InfluxDB 約 90w,GuanceDB 約 270w。本輪 GuanceDB 獲得第一,寫入性能是 InfluxDB 的 3 倍。也可以看到在 CPU 利用率超過 20% 后,性能不再呈線性增長,都有一定程度衰退。

●集群組

我們按照之前的方法繼續(xù)測試 3 節(jié)點集群:

在集群場景下,仍然是 CPU 利用率先達到瓶頸。同樣在 CPU 滿載情況下,GuanceDB 此時的寫入 QPS 約為 860w,xxDB 約為 45w。

對比之前 GuanceDB 和 xxDB 的單機寫入性能測試,理想情況下 N 個節(jié)點的集群版的寫入性能應該是單機版的 N 倍,呈線性增長,實測 3 節(jié)點集群符合性能預期。

查詢測試

查詢測試將混合單機 InfluxDB、集群版 GuanceDB、集群版 xxDB 一起進行。集群一般可以將數(shù)據(jù)和查詢分攤并可以在節(jié)點之間并行查詢,理論上這個測試方式對 InfluxDB 不太公平,但條件受限,暫且這么設計。

我們虛擬 688 個 node-exporter 實例,生成大約 100w 個活躍時間線,5s 抓取一次,時序點寫入 QPS 20w。在持續(xù)寫入 24 小時后,我們再測試一些常見語句的查詢性能和對比存儲空間占用。

GuanceDB 同時支持 DQL 和 PromQL 兩種查詢語法。DQL 是觀測云自研的多模數(shù)據(jù)查詢語言,同時支持指標、日志、對象等多種類型負載數(shù)據(jù)的查詢和分析,語法表達非常簡潔。語法設計上跟 SQL 接近,但更加適應時序分析場景,學習曲線平滑。

這里我們一共對比了四種查詢語法在相同語義的 1h、8h、24h 不同時間范圍下的響應時間:

查詢 1 響應時間:

注:圖示中 0ms 表示響應時間不到 1ms。

查詢 2 響應時間:

查詢 3 響應時間:

注:圖示中 -1ms 表示請求響應時間超過了 60s 不計數(shù)。

空間占用對比

在上述的查詢測試構造的寫入壓力(活躍時間線 100w,時序點寫入 QPS 20w)下,運行 24 小時后,我們對比存儲空間占用。

總結

經(jīng)過數(shù)輪的寫入和查詢性能測試,相信各位對 GuanceDB 的綜合性能表現(xiàn)已經(jīng)有了比較清晰的認識了。GuanceDB 對比 InfluxDB 寫入性能提升 3 倍,存儲空間占用減少 68%,查詢性能提升 30 倍以上。GuanceDB 相比 xxDB 提升則更明顯,背后的原因是 xxDB 雖然明面上是支持了 Schemaless 數(shù)據(jù)的寫入,但是對 Schemaless 的場景明顯優(yōu)化不足,所以表現(xiàn)欠佳。

GuanceDB 的優(yōu)異性能來自于我們構建的高效的火山模型查詢引擎、SIMD 指令加速、對 Schemaless 數(shù)據(jù)的最優(yōu)先支持等,也因為我們站在了 VictoriaMetrics 的肩膀上。非常感謝 VictoriaMetrics 開源社區(qū)對我們的支持,我們將持續(xù)貢獻回報社區(qū),共同促進可觀測領域技術的發(fā)展與進步。

我們在 5 月中下旬也將發(fā)布 GuanceDB 的單機版本,歡迎大家到時關注和測試。如有同學對 GuanceDB 感興趣,或有任何疑問,可以隨時站內和我聯(lián)絡,或者在觀測云社群里溝通。

免責聲明:市場有風險,選擇需謹慎!此文僅供參考,不作買賣依據(jù)。

關鍵詞:

熱點
39熱文一周熱點
婚外偷欢娇妻HD| 激情五月综合 香亚洲| 国产精品国产三级国产AV′| 国产精品99久久久精品无码| 国产精品乱码久久久久久软件 | 中国高清WINDOWS视频软件| 制服视频在线一区二区| 中文字幕乱码一区二区三区免费| 中文字字幕人妻中文| 99国产欧美久久久精品蜜桃| VIDEOS欧美熟妇高跟| 67194熟妇在线观看线路| GOGO人体GOGO西西大尺度| 成年动作片AV免费网站| 高潮时粗俗不堪入耳的话| 补课老师让我爽了一夜| 宝贝我不想带小雨伞了| 国产97成人亚洲综合在线| 国产精品一线二线三线有什么区别 | 亚洲另类人妻小说| 亚洲精品无码你懂的网站| 在线观看亚洲AV| SEERX性欧美老妇| 国产SM鞭打折磨调教视频| 国产揄拍国产精品| 久久精品无码AV| 女儿国免费观看完整版在线| 人体艺术大胆图片| 性XXXXBBBB农村小树林| 亚洲一区二区三区香蕉| 99久久免费精品高清特色大片| 成人欧美一区二区三区性视频| 国产精品女上位好爽在线| 精品综合久久久久久97超人| 你日的我走不了路了| 少妇荡乳情欲办公室456视频| 亚洲AV成人一区二区三区网站 | 中文字幕肉感巨大的乳专区| 爆乳无码AV一区二区三区小说| 国产精品538一区二区在线| 精品无人区一线二线三线区别| 女士不遮阴小内搭| 四川小少妇BBAABBAA| 亚洲精品第一国产综合亚AV| 99精品国产成人一区二区| 国产成人AV区一区二区三| 护士HD老师FREE性ⅩⅩⅩⅩ| 男男H双腿涨灌PLAY慎入| 双人床上做剧烈运动可以吗| 亚洲精品无码AMM毛片| 99精品久久久久精品双飞| 国产成人无码AⅤ| 久久久久亚洲AV综合仓井空 | 精品久久无码中文字幕| 欧美又大粗又爽又黄大片视频| 忘忧草在线影院WWW动漫图片 | 国产成人精品A视频一区| 久久精品国产99精品国产亚洲性| 人妻无码熟妇乱又视频| 亚洲AV无码成人精品区欧洲| 99热精品国产三级在线| 国产麻花豆剧传媒精品MV在线| 蜜桃AV无码免费看永久| 天天躁日日躁狠狠躁一区| 一本色道无码道在线观看| 公交车大龟廷进我身体里| 久久婷婷五月综合色国产香蕉| 色综合精品无码一区二区三区| 亚洲午夜理论片在线观看| 东北粗壮熟女丰满高潮| 久久婷婷五月综合色奶水99啪| 特级毛片在线大全免费播放| 与子敌伦刺激对白播放| 国产成人亚洲精品另类动态图| 精品无人区卡卡二卡三乱码| 欧美做受又硬又粗又大视频| 亚洲国产成人极品综合| 成人无码AV网站在线观看| 久久午夜羞羞影院免费观看| 日韩精品无码专区免费播放| 永久免费AV无码国产网站| 国产精品视频二区不卡| 欧美与黑人午夜性猛交久久久| 亚洲日韩欧美一区二区三区| 暗交小拗女一区二| 久久精品国产69国产精品亚洲| 天天躁日日躁狠狠躁AV中文 | 精品国产乱码久久久久久浪潮| 日本熟妇色熟妇在线视频播放 | 无码专区国产精品第一页| JAPONENSIS性护士| 久久精品国产精品亚洲下载 | 亚洲国产AV无码男人的天堂| 俄罗斯大荫蒂女人毛茸茸| 免费无码又爽又高潮视频| 亚洲αⅴ无码乱码在线观看性色 | 青草久久久国产线免费| 夜夜爽夜夜叫夜夜高潮漏水| 国产免费拔擦拔擦8X高清在线人 | 日韩无人区码卡二卡3卡2022| 又爽又黄无遮挡高潮视频网站| 国产女人高潮视频在线观看| 日产2021免费一二三四区| 2021无码专区人妻系列日韩| 精品综合久久久久久888蜜芽| 无码人妻AⅤ一区二区三区| 爸的比老公大两倍儿媳妇怎么称呼 | 在线天堂おっさんとわたしWWW | 十八禁午夜私人在线观看影院| 99久久免费国产精品2021| 久久人人爽人人爽人人AV| 亚洲AV无码一区二区三区鸳鸯影| 粉嫩AV一二三区免费| 欧美肥胖老太大喷水| 亚洲中文久久久久久精品国产| 国产真实伦在线观看| 日本少妇XXX做受| 999久久久国产精品消防器材| 久久亚洲日韩AV一区二区三区| 亚洲成AV人片天堂网久久| 国产精品无码久久AV| 色噜噜狠狠色综合网| 办公室熟妇人妻久久精品| 逆徒每天都想着欺师犯上 | 亚洲国产精品无码中文在线| 国产情侣疯狂作爱系列| 日韩一区二区三区北条麻妃| ZLJZLJZLJ日本人水多多| 久久久国产精品消防器材| 亚洲精品WWW久久久久久| 好男人在线观看无遮挡版| 无码人妻啪啪一区二区| 各种少妇正面着BBW撒尿视频| 日本区一视频.区二视频| 把腿张开老子臊烂你的漫画| 女人收缩时男人舒服吗| _97夜夜澡人人爽人人喊_欧美| 久久久WWW成人免费看片| 亚洲AV无码久久精品蜜桃播放 | 中文字幕人妻三级中文无码视频| 久久久久久久久精品无码中文字幕 | 亚洲AV无码专区里番在线观看| 国产在线拍揄自揄视频网站| 特级毛片全部免费播放| 丰满妇女强高潮ⅩXXX| 日日摸日日碰人妻无码老牲| 9人妻人人澡人人爽人人精品| 女人浓毛巨茎ⅩXXOOO| CHINA末成年VIDEO学生| 欧美一区二区三区啪啪| 啊轻点灬太粗嗯太深了用力| 免费观看日本XXXXX视频高潮| 55大东北熟女啪啪嗷嗷叫| 欧美国产日韩A在线观看| ZOOM与人马性ZOOM的区别| 日本午夜精品一区二区三区电影| 厨房丝袜麻麻被后进怀孕| 特级做A爰片毛片免费看无码| 国产激情久久久久影院老熟女免费 | 人人鲁人人莫人人爱精品| 差差差很疼视频30分钟无掩盖| 肉体XXXXXⅠ8XXXX| 东京无码熟妇人妻AV在线网址| 日99久9在线 | 免费| YYYY11111少妇影院| 色窝窝亚洲AV网在线观看| 国产精品人人爽人人做我的可爱| 亚洲AV五十路在线观看| 久久国产色欲AV38| 2023国精产品一二二线免费| 人妻一区二区三区Av毛片| 俄罗斯VODAFONEWIFI| 性色AV一二三天美传媒| 久久精品国产99国产精偷| 2019NV天堂香蕉在线观看| 日本精产国品一二三产品| 丰满少妇人妻XXXXX| 亚洲AV人无码激艳猛片服务器| 久久精品国产久精国产果冻传媒| 中文人妻无码一区二区三区| 屁屁影院最新发布页CCYY| 国产二级一片内射视频插放| 亚洲AV永久无码精品漫画| 理论片午午伦夜理片影院| 白丝JK高潮喷水在线观看| 偷窥 间谍 隐 TUBE| 久激情内射婷内射蜜桃| 97久久婷婷五月综合色D啪蜜芽| 日日噜噜噜夜夜爽爽狠狠| 黄又色又污又爽又高潮动态图| 99精品国产一区二区三区| 无人码在线观看高清完整免费| 里番本子侵犯肉全彩无码| 国产AV一区二区三区无码野战| 亚洲色欲色欱WWW在线| 人妻丝袜中文无码AV影音先锋专| 国精无码欧精品亚洲一区| AV无码波多野结衣| 性色AV浪潮AV色欲AV| 男人把女人桶到爽免费应用|